Output d1fc96d426bde6d5632e3cf742f02f214f23d34085a7319bd49d2370ca8a8d53:24

value
1519882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 878ff58a8a11a800fefb4988e135e14374153648 OP_EQUAL
address
3E3obu1rjKevC9QxHeauV7tvYuLVsbu7e9
transaction
d1fc96d426bde6d5632e3cf742f02f214f23d34085a7319bd49d2370ca8a8d53
spent
true